I grew up in a Pentecostal house church. One aspect of that experience was prophecy. Too often, prophecy is misconstrued as telling the future, and more specifically, as either end times stuff or vanilla prophetic words. There are also so-called prophets who pride themselves on their gift while the fruit of the spirit is severly lacking in their lives. Real prophecy is speaking truth into people’s hearts and helping them imagine again, it cuts, and the speaker usually doesn’t win popularity contests, yet it comes from a heart of love. I haven’t concerned myself too much with the future telling aspect of prophecy for awhile, but it’s rather intruguing to look back at prophecies given to me in the past. It’s worth noting that these people had little or no relationship with me, were all from different places, and didn’t know each other much if at all. None of what they said seemed plausibly possible to me at the time. I present them now, with no further comment.
